The Vendor Neutral Archive (VNA) and Picture Archiving and Communication System (PACS) market refers to the ecosystem of software and systems used to manage and store medical images and data. A PACS is a medical technology that archives and communicates images from various modalities, such as MRI, CT, and X-ray, within a specific department (e.g., radiology). A VNA, on the other hand, is a more advanced solution that decouples medical images and data from a specific PACS, storing them in a standardized format. This vendor-neutral approach allows for enterprise-wide image management, improving interoperability and making it easier for healthcare organizations to share and access patient data across different departments and even with other institutions, without being locked into a single vendor.

Market Trends
-
Shift to Cloud-Based and Hybrid Solutions: Healthcare providers are increasingly moving away from on-premise systems to cloud-based or hybrid VNA and PACS solutions. This trend is driven by the need for scalability, cost-efficiency, and remote access, which is crucial for teleradiology and collaborative care.
-
Focus on Interoperability: As healthcare systems become more complex, there is a strong demand for solutions that can seamlessly integrate with electronic health records (EHRs) and other IT systems. VNAs are at the forefront of this trend, enabling a unified view of patient data across the enterprise.
